I bought a HDB flat before marriage under the single scheme. I’m now married and contemplating buying a private property under my wife’s name without me selling my HDB. The issue that we are facing is the limited loan quantum that my wife can borrow on a single income. Is it possible to have the loan under two person’s name (I.e. taking into consideration my income) and yet the private property is owned only under my wife’s name (I.e. to avoid ABSD)

If you want to include your income for loan application purposes, unfortunately you have to be included as co-borrower and co-owner as well. This means ABSD is applicable.

MAS states that Owners need not be Borrowers, but Borrowers must be Owners of the property. Hence, if you're not the owner of the property, your income will not be used for loan assessment.
